  38. Method #1. How to recover the lost partition :
  39. #1. You have to download the -- Hiren Boot CD - Last known version was ver 15.2 - about 600 Mb
  40. https://www.hiren.info/pages/bootcd
  41. #2. Boot your PC/Laptop from Hiren Boot CD.
  42. #3. You will be able to start your PC/Laptop and go into it like a Win XP system.
  43. #4. Now you have Navigate to Partition Wizard as shown in the image
